Canada’s Skylar Park defeated Lebanon’s Laetitia Aoun to win the bronze-medal match in women’s -57kg taekwondo at the Olympic Games in Paris.

The 25-year-old from Winnipeg previously beat Turkey’s Hatice Kubra Ilgan 2-0 in a repechage round to advance. Park outscored Ilgan 6-4 in the first round and 3-2 in the second.

The Canadian lost her quarterfinal match to Kim Yujin of South Korea, but Kim reaching the final gave Park another chance at a medal via the repechage.

Park beat Dominika Hronova of Czechia 2-0 in her opening match at the Grand Palais.
